We were stuck in Santiago in the hotel because of the corona virus in mid-march. It is a good hotel; we had a reasonable room and we went to the bar a few times. We didnt try any of the restaurants and the gym and swimming pool were closed. The breakfast was very good and varied with plenty of choice. The service in the bar was prompt and the drinks were well prepared, especially the pisco sour. As always its the staff who make a great hotel. The staff were attentive, prompt and treated you as an individual which was amazing in what was a very difficult situation. One young guy, who worked the morning shift in the breakfast room and the bar, i think his name was Miguel was very customer focused and went the extra mile to make us feel special. Stayed for 3 nights in between trips, has a great location in the finance sector of the city. Great shopping mall with theSky Costanera Tower 5 minute walk. It has a nice pool and gym, the breakfast is amazing with a huge choice and if you leave too early ask for a breakfast bag.
